This project aims to explore invariant objects in dynamical systems across various scientific fields, including mathematics and physics. It seeks to foster collaboration among researchers to understand the underlying mechanisms of dynamic transitions in complex systems.
Many dynamical processes in natural sciences are organized by invariant objects that behave in rather simple ways under time evolution, such as equilibria, periodic orbits, or higher-dimensional invariant surfaces.
These objects and the invariant manifolds attached to them act as landmarks that organize the behavior of other trajectories and yield a qualitative description of the dynamics.
